提升网站性能与加速用户访问
为了提升网站性能并加速用户访问,可以采取以下措施:优化服务器配置、使用CDN加速资源加载、定期清理缓存、减少HTTP请求数量以及确保代码和模板的效率。
随着互联网的快速发展,越来越多的企业开始意识到在数字世界中拥有强大的网络基础设施的重要性,CDN(Content Delivery Network)作为一种快速、安全和可靠的解决方案,正在被广泛应用于各种场景,包括但不限于视频流媒体、图片压缩、文件下载等,本文将探讨CDN应用加速的基本原理、应用场景以及如何有效地利用CDN来提升网站性能。
基本原理
CDN的工作原理是通过在网络中构建一个分布式的服务器集群,这些服务器分布在世界各地,以提供更快的数据传输速度,当用户访问一个网站时,CDN会根据用户的地理位置选择最接近用户的服务器进行响应,这样可以显著减少数据传输的时间,提高网页加载的速度。
应用场景
1、视频流媒体:CDN可以用来加速视频流媒体的传输,确保用户可以在任何地方都能流畅观看视频。
2、图片压缩:CDN可以对静态图片进行压缩处理,减轻服务器的压力,并且可以通过分发多个版本的图片来适应不同设备的屏幕尺寸。
3、文件下载:对于需要频繁下载的文件,CDN可以提供更快速的下载体验。
4、静态资源缓存:CDN可以对静态资源(如CSS、JavaScript、图像等)进行缓存,减少用户每次请求都需要从服务器下载的时间。
5、负载均衡:CDN可以实现负载均衡,确保每个区域的用户请求能够均匀地分配到不同的服务器上,提高整体系统的稳定性。
如何有效地利用CDN
1、明确目标用户群:了解目标用户的地理分布情况,合理配置CDN服务器的位置。
2、使用合适的CDN提供商:选择具有良好服务质量和稳定性的CDN提供商。
3、实施有效的策略:使用动态域名系统(DDoS保护)、内容分发策略等。
4、定期监控和优化:持续监控CDN的性能指标,及时调整策略以满足业务需求。
CDN作为现代互联网技术的重要组成部分,为提高网站性能、加速用户访问提供了强有力的支持,通过合理的部署和优化,企业可以有效利用CDN技术,提升用户体验,增强竞争力,随着云计算的发展和大数据技术的应用,CDN将在更多的领域发挥其重要作用。
扫描二维码推送至手机访问。
声明:本网站发布或转载的文章及图片均来自网络,其原创性以及文中表达的观点和判断不代表本网站。